# Addrly Widget — Environments

This page covers the three environments backing the Addrly address autocomplete widget: dev, staging, and production. Dev points at a synthetic address corpus so we never burn lookup quota during local work. Staging mirrors production's index but with a relaxed rate limit, which is why latency numbers there look optimistic — keep that in mind when reading dashboards at the sync. Production suggestions are cached for ten minutes per prefix. Each environment is driven by the configuration shown here.

config for yahof-tajop:
zorath:
  pin: 7493
  metrics_host: metrics.zorath.tolvaqsys.internal
  tenant: praiel
  seal: seal_fd9cd4f1

# Break-Glass: CompactKite Log Compaction

Hey reviewer — if compaction on the Ferrow message queue wedges and on-call can't reach the admin plane, break-glass applies. Grab the emergency operator role, pause compaction on the stuck partition, and file an incident note within an hour. Unsealing the emergency credential bundle requires the recovery passphrase shown directly below.

unlock words, kajog-bahif: wendor-praael-ralys-julvan-kasath-kelys-wenmir-wenius-julax

## Configuration

VelvetRow renders seat maps for the Orpharion Playhouse box office. Copy .env.sample to .env before starting. Set SEATMAP_VENUE_SLUG to the venue you are rendering, and SEATMAP_TILE_DPI to 144 for retina displays. The renderer fetches hold states from the booking core, which requires authentication, so add the booking core secret on the very next line.

secret setting of fawig-tawip: RELAY_SECRET3=e04